Step 1: Getting Traffic with SEO (Your Growth Engine)

Focus on Long-Tail Keywords First

Image

New websites struggle to rank for competitive keywords.

Instead, target:

  • Specific queries
  • Lower competition keywords
  • Clear user intent

Example:
Instead of “online marketing,” use:
“beginner guide to Online Marketing for Small Websites”

This strategy helps you rank faster and attract targeted visitors.

Create Content That Answers Real Questions

Google rewards helpful content.

Ask yourself:

  • What problem does this article solve?
  • Is this the best answer available?

If your content truly helps users, rankings follow naturally.

Step 2: Turning Visitors into Engaged Readers

Structure Content for Easy Reading

Image

Most visitors scan instead of reading fully.

Improve engagement by:

  • Using clear headings
  • Writing short paragraphs
  • Keeping the flow logical

This increases:

  • Time on page
  • Scroll depth
  • Ad visibility

Build Trust Through Value

People stay on websites they trust.

You build trust by:

  • Explaining clearly
  • Providing actionable insights
  • Avoiding fluff

Trust leads to clicks, shares, and conversions.

Step 3: Using Social Media to Amplify Traffic

Choose One Platform and Master It

Image

Trying to be everywhere slows you down.

Instead:

  • Pick one platform
  • Learn the algorithm
  • Post consistently

This builds momentum faster.

Repurpose Content for Maximum Reach

One blog post can become:

  • Short videos
  • Social posts
  • Infographics

This multiplies your reach without extra work.

Step 4: Monetization (Turning Traffic into Income)

AdSense: The Simplest Way to Start

Image

For small websites, ads are the easiest entry point.

You earn when:

  • Users view ads
  • Users click ads

But revenue depends on:

  • Traffic quality
  • Content niche
  • User engagement

High-Value Content That Earns More

Some topics generate higher income.

Focus on:

  • Tools and software
  • Business and finance
  • Problem-solving guides

These attract users with strong intent.
